Responsibilities
  • Place daily outbound calls to patients' families, next of kin, or responsible parties to explain applicable Medicare programs.
  • Explain program goals, eligibility, benefits, and structure professionally and compassionately.
  • Obtain and document verbal or written consent in accordance with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services and company protocols.
  • Log call outcomes accurately and maintain documentation in designated platforms.
  • Meet or exceed a conversion-rate goal of at least 60% of successfully connected calls.
  • Participate in pre-call preparation and post-call documentation for audit readiness.
  • Conduct follow-up calls when families need time to review materials or consult family members.
  • Collaborate with clinical and administrative staff to support timely enrollment and onboarding of consenting patients.
  • Respond to questions or concerns about Medicare programs and escalate complex inquiries to appropriate clinical staff.
  • Participate in training sessions and team meetings regarding program updates, compliance requirements, and communication techniques.

MedElite provides in-facility healthcare services to skilled nursing facilities by offering a range of ancillary medical programs and advanced technologies. Its on-site solutions include telemedicine, physiatry, respiratory therapy, advanced wound care, and other specialized consultations, all designed to be integrated with a facility’s existing staff and workflows. By bringing medical services directly into nursing homes, MedElite aims to improve resident outcomes and reduce hospital readmissions while also expanding the facility’s revenue through a more comprehensive set of care options. Unlike providers who rely on external visits or separate suppliers, MedElite emphasizes collaboration with facility staff and a broad, turnkey portfolio that minimizes the need for capital investment by the facility. The company’s goal is to help long-term care centers deliver higher-quality care on-site and operate more efficiently.
